Lee Dae-ho and Shin Hye-jung shared heartfelt words for one another.
On the August 25 episode of SBS' "Same Bed, Different Dreams 2: You Are My Destiny", Korean baseball legend Lee Dae-ho and his wife, Shin Hye-jung, joined as the show's newest couple.
The episode spotlighted Lee, a record-setting icon in Korean baseball history, appearing alongside his wife.
Because of scheduling conflicts, Lee couldn’t be in the studio. A visibly nervous Shin asked the panel to take good care of her as she appeared solo.
The pair first met at 20, built a life together and are now parents of two. On the show, they looked back at how their love story began and led them to marriage.
At 21, Lee underwent knee surgery, and Shin traveled to Seoul to care for him. “He needed a guardian,” she recalled. “His grandmother had passed, his brother was in the army―there was no one. I asked my parents for permission and became his guardian.”
“I was genuinely glad I could go―and that I could be the one to take care of him,” she added.
Shin shared that she helped with everything, even the most personal tasks, like holding a urinal when he couldn’t go to the bathroom on his own―moments that brought them closer.
“It felt like my grandmother had sent her,” Lee said. “I just knew―this was the woman. Being loved by someone, having someone protect me―that meant everything. After surgery, just knowing someone was worried about me made me happy. That’s when I decided I’d make her even happier.”
“That was love,” he continued. “From that moment, she was my guardian―she still is.”
Shin also revealed she’s never fallen asleep before her husband. “He once told me he hated coming home to a dark house as a kid. That stayed with me. So I keep the lights on and, even if I doze off, I make sure I’m up to welcome him when he comes home.”
Lee opened up about his childhood. “I didn’t grow up with much love, and I lost my father when I was young, so ‘Dad’ wasn’t a word I used. Now, when my kids call me ‘Dad,’ there’s no greater joy. When they call me, I want to do everything for them.”
Later, Lee teared up while rewatching footage from his retirement ceremony three years ago. “If I hadn’t met my wife, I don’t think I’d be here,” he said. “We met during tough times, leaned on each other, worked through everything together, and built this life side by side.”
Shin responded with gratitude. “I’m not exceptionally talented or striking, but he always tells me I’m beautiful and the best. He puts me out front and lets me shine. I want to say thank you. We’ve worked hard, and I want to keep building an even happier home.”
“One of the best parts of getting married,” Lee added, “was seeing my wife and kids listed under my name on the family registry―that’s what family is. I live with the mindset that they’re my responsibility, so nothing feels hard. It’s simply what I’m meant to do. I just hope we can stay healthy and happy, just like this.”
